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5645079536 6784394 576570 004 4825595966
1355669824 2656114949
1355669824 2656114949
83111 80621 3082458792
All about undefined
Interested in learning more?
1355669824 2656114949
83111 80621 3082458792
See more
18022475643 3811523 743666
92968734941 7637 1607481
See more
55468677402 30605234 191
4587 2022116 47524 19130 18297
See more